首页 > 解决方案 > Grafana 定义图表的标题值

问题描述

我正在尝试创建仪表板。能够从 Prometheus 数据生成 Bar Gauge 进行简单查询sum by (namespace) (kube_pod_container_status_running)

在此处输入图像描述

我只想显示命名空间而不是 {namespace="kube-system"},所以玩了一段时间的可视化>字段>标题,但无法弄清楚。

在此处输入图像描述

任何想法如何只显示 kube-system 而不是 {namespace="kube-system"} 并按排序顺序排列列表,因为每次刷新仪表板时,它都会重新排列顺序。

我在这里需要什么?

标签: grafanagrafana-templating

解决方案


https://grafana.com/docs/grafana/latest/features/datasources/prometheus/

图例格式

使用名称或模式控制时间序列的名称。例如 {{hostname}} 将替换为标签主机名的标签值。

=>Legend format在该Queries部分配置并在{{namespace}}那里添加。

我不确定排序。您可以尝试使用 Prometheussort/sort_desc功能对查询结果进行排序。


推荐阅读